/*
 * These are the attributes we can get from the server via
 * SMB commands such as TRANS2_QUERY_FILE_INFORMATION
 * with info level SMB_QFILEINFO_ALL_INFO, and directory
 * FindFirst/FindNext info. levels FIND_DIRECTORY_INFO
 * and FIND_BOTH_DIRECTORY_INFO, etc.
 *
 * Values in this struct are always native endian,
 * and times are converted converted to Unix form.
 * Note: zero in any of the times means "unknown".
 */
typedef struct smbfattr {
	timespec_t	fa_createtime;	/* Note, != ctime */
	timespec_t	fa_atime;	/* these 3 are like unix */
	timespec_t	fa_mtime;
	timespec_t	fa_ctime;
	u_offset_t	fa_size;	/* EOF position */
	u_offset_t	fa_allocsz;	/* Allocated size. */
	uint32_t	fa_attr;	/* Ext. file (DOS) attr */
} smbfattr_t;
